ユーザ用ツール

サイト用ツール


tabuchi:xrayutils

差分

このページの2つのバージョン間の差分を表示します。

この比較画面へのリンク

両方とも前のリビジョン前のリビジョン
次のリビジョン
前のリビジョン
tabuchi:xrayutils [2026/03/02 03:10] – [1.1 結晶構造の定義] mtabtabuchi:xrayutils [2026/03/08 07:31] (現在) – [2. 講演資料] mtab
行 10: 行 10:
 後日、セミナーの受講とは別に xrayUtilities を試してみたいという時には「[[prepareXrayUtils|xrayUtilities の準備]]」を参照してみて下さい。 後日、セミナーの受講とは別に xrayUtilities を試してみたいという時には「[[prepareXrayUtils|xrayUtilities の準備]]」を参照してみて下さい。
  
-===== 講演資料 =====+===== - 更新履歴 =====
  
 +  - 2026.3.2 Exampleプログラムを総点検。ダウンロードしてそのまま実行できることを確認。\\ example-04-4.py を微修正。
 +  - 2026.3.1 一旦完成
 +===== - 講演資料 =====
 +
 +  * {{ :tabuchi:2026-03-09-結晶工学セミナー-田渕-007.pdf | セミナー当日に使用する予定の資料}} 2026/3/8版 現在これが最新です
 +  * {{ :tabuchi:2026-03-09-結晶工学セミナー-田渕-006.pdf | セミナー当日に使用する予定の資料}} 2026/3/7版
   * {{ :tabuchi:2026-03-09-結晶工学セミナー-田渕-004.pdf | セミナー当日に使用する予定の資料}}です。   * {{ :tabuchi:2026-03-09-結晶工学セミナー-田渕-004.pdf | セミナー当日に使用する予定の資料}}です。
     事前配布版よりバージョンが進んでいます\\     事前配布版よりバージョンが進んでいます\\
行 110: 行 116:
 例えば[[https://legacy.materialsproject.org/materials/mp-2534/|「GaAs cif」で検索してでてきた Materials Project のページ]]を例として挙げます。 例えば[[https://legacy.materialsproject.org/materials/mp-2534/|「GaAs cif」で検索してでてきた Materials Project のページ]]を例として挙げます。
  
-\\ \\ [[https://next-gen.materialsproject.org/about/terms|Materials Project のファイルは CC-BY-4.0]] だとわかったので +\\ 
-ここで例に上げた cif ファイルをここからもダウンロードできるようにします。\\  +[[https://next-gen.materialsproject.org/about/terms|Materials Project のファイルは CC-BY-4.0]] だとわかったので 
-1. {{ :tabuchi:gaas.cif | GaAs.cif }} 2. {{ :tabuchi:inas.cif | InAs.cif }} 3. {{ :tabuchi:inp.cif | InP.cif (閃亜鉛鉱)}} 4. {{ :tabuchi:inp-wz.cif | InP-wz.cif (六方)}} 5. {{ :tabuchi:sic-4h.cif | SiC-4h.cif (4H)}} 6. {{ :tabuchi:gan-hex.cif | GaN.cif }} 7. {{ :tabuchi:aln-hex.cif | AlN.cif }}\\ +ここで例に上げた cif ファイルをここからもダウンロードできるようにします。\\ 
-これらは全て、上記 Materials Project の web ページから入手したものです。 +1. {{ :tabuchi:gaas.cif | GaAs.cif }} 2. {{ :tabuchi:inas.cif | InAs.cif }} 3. {{ :tabuchi:inp.cif | InP.cif (閃亜鉛鉱)}} 4. {{ :tabuchi:inp-wz.cif | InP-wz.cif (六方)}} 5. {{ :tabuchi:sic-4h.cif | SiC-4h.cif (4H)}} 6. {{ :tabuchi:gan.cif | GaN.cif }} 7. {{ :tabuchi:aln.cif | AlN.cif }}\\ 
-<color #ed1c24>サーバ上でファイル名が全部小文字になってしまっています。プログラムに手を入れて小文字の名前のファイルを読むようにするか、ダウンロード後に gaas.cif => GaAs.cif 等、ファイル名をプログラムの中の名前に合わせてください。</color>+これらは全て、上記 Materials Project の web ページから入手したものです。\\ 
 +<color #ed1c24>注意!!: サーバ上でファイル名が全部小文字になってしまっています。プログラムに手を入れて小文字の名前のファイルを読むようにするか、ダウンロード後に gaas.cif => GaAs.cif 等、ファイル名をプログラムの中の名前に合わせてください。</color>
 ++ ++
  
行 321: 行 328:
 \\ \\ [[https://next-gen.materialsproject.org/about/terms|Materials Project のファイルは CC-BY-4.0]] だとわかったので \\ \\ [[https://next-gen.materialsproject.org/about/terms|Materials Project のファイルは CC-BY-4.0]] だとわかったので
 ここで例に上げた cif ファイルをここからもダウンロードできるようにします。\\  ここで例に上げた cif ファイルをここからもダウンロードできるようにします。\\ 
-6. {{ :tabuchi:gan-hex.cif | GaN.cif }} 7. {{ :tabuchi:aln-hex.cif | AlN.cif }}\\ +6. {{ :tabuchi:gan.cif | GaN.cif }} 7. {{ :tabuchi:aln.cif | AlN.cif }}\\ 
-これらは全て、上記 Materials Project の web ページから入手したものです。+これらは全て、上記 Materials Project の web ページから入手したものです。\\ 
 +<color #ed1c24>注意!!: サーバ上でファイル名が全部小文字になってしまっています。プログラムに手を入れて小文字の名前のファイルを読むようにするか、ダウンロード後に gaas.cif => GaAs.cif 等、ファイル名をプログラムの中の名前に合わせてください。</color>\\
 {{:tabuchi:ex-04-1.png?600|}}\\ {{:tabuchi:ex-04-1.png?600|}}\\
 ++ ++
行 627: 行 635:
 {{:tabuchi:ex-04-3-04.png?400|}} 進行中 \\ {{:tabuchi:ex-04-3-04.png?400|}} 進行中 \\
 {{:tabuchi:ex-04-3-10.png?400|}} 途中少し飛ばして進行中 \\ {{:tabuchi:ex-04-3-10.png?400|}} 途中少し飛ばして進行中 \\
-{{:tabuchi:ex-04-3-20.png?400|}} 大きく飛ばす。\\ +{{:tabuchi:ex-04-3-20.png?400|}} 大きく飛ばす。\\
 かなりよくあってるが、緩和していて組成が大きいパタンにいったん収束 \\ かなりよくあってるが、緩和していて組成が大きいパタンにいったん収束 \\
-{{:tabuchi:ex-04-3-21.png?400|}} 大きく飛ばす。緩和を減らし(歪を増やし)組成を小さくする方向に \\+{{:tabuchi:ex-04-3-21.png?400|}} 大きく飛ばす。\\ 
 +緩和を減らし(歪を増やし)組成を小さくする方向に進み始めた \\
 {{:tabuchi:ex-04-3-22.png?400|}} 大きく飛ばす。緩和減、組成減進行 \\ {{:tabuchi:ex-04-3-22.png?400|}} 大きく飛ばす。緩和減、組成減進行 \\
 {{:tabuchi:ex-04-3-23.png?400|}} 大きく飛ばす。さらに進行 \\ {{:tabuchi:ex-04-3-23.png?400|}} 大きく飛ばす。さらに進行 \\
行 645: 行 654:
  
 # GaN, AlN の結晶構造をCIFから読む # GaN, AlN の結晶構造をCIFから読む
-GaN = xu.materials.Crystal.fromCIF("CIFs/GaN-Hex.cif"+GaN = xu.materials.Crystal.fromCIF("GaN.cif"
-AlN = xu.materials.Crystal.fromCIF("CIFs/AlN-Hex.cif")+AlN = xu.materials.Crystal.fromCIF("AlN.cif")
  
 # 今作った結晶(GaN, AlN)は、結晶構造の情報しか持ってないので # 今作った結晶(GaN, AlN)は、結晶構造の情報しか持ってないので
tabuchi/xrayutils.1772421027.txt.gz · 最終更新: by mtab